планирование электронной почты в Android с помощью службы / отправка электронной почты в фоновом режиме в Android - PullRequest
1 голос
/ 19 апреля 2011

В моем приложении я использую GmailSender активность. Используя это, я могу очень хорошо отправлять электронную почту с Activity.

Теперь я хочу отправить электронное письмо в фоновом режиме, то есть в определенное время, используя сервис. Я пытался создать объект этого класса GmailSender и использовал его метод sendMail для отправки почты в Сервис. но как бы то ни было.

Пожалуйста, дайте мне решение для планирования отправки электронной почты с использованием сервиса.

РЕДАКТИРОВАТЬ:

Я пробовал это GmailSender в другой программе с Activity, и она работает хорошо, но в программе, в которой я сейчас работаю, она не работает со службой.

Исключение, которое я получаю:

javax.mail.MessagingException: Could not connect to SMTP host: smtp.gmail.com, port: 465;
04-20 11:53:36.693: VERBOSE/sendMail method(710):   nested exception is:
04-20 11:53:36.693: VERBOSE/sendMail method(710):     java.net.SocketException: Permission denied 

и для вышеуказанной ошибки я попробовал эту ссылку тоже, но она не работает со мной.

- Спасибо RB

1 Ответ

2 голосов
/ 20 апреля 2011

Возможно, вам не хватает разрешения INTERNET в манифесте.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...